House Second Reading
Summary
The bill mandates that any state or local agency that builds a new public restroom or completely renovates an existing one must include at least one changing station that can serve babies, older children, and adults and be accessible to all genders. It also requires signage, directory listings, and website postings, allows limited exemptions, and imposes a $1,000 quarterly penalty for violations, with the money placed in a developmental disabilities grant fund.
